32.3 Taguchi’s Robust Design Method
www.mne.psu.edu32.3 Taguchi’s Parameter Design Approach In parameter design, there are two types of factors that affect a product’s functional characteristic: control factors andnoise factors. Control factors are those factors which can easily be controlled such as material choice, cycle time, or mold temperature in an injection molding process.
